Commit Graph

3279 Commits

Author SHA1 Message Date
Benoit Marty
62d92d3296 Fix rendering issue of the link. 2023-08-29 16:11:08 +02:00
Benoit Marty
506336401a Format. 2023-08-29 16:10:02 +02:00
Benoit Marty
ccff1d8137 Migrate AnalyticsPreferencesView from PreferenceSwitch to ListItem. 2023-08-29 16:09:26 +02:00
Benoit Marty
470e135d50 Merge pull request #1163 from vector-im/renovate/gradle-gradle-build-action-2.x
Update gradle/gradle-build-action action to v2.8.0
2023-08-29 12:04:51 +02:00
Benoit Marty
4d35568600 Merge pull request #1166 from vector-im/feature/bma/cleanupInputs
Cleanup `LoggedInAppScopeFlowNode`
2023-08-29 12:04:31 +02:00
Benoit Marty
364c2cec86 LoggedInAppScopeFlowNode is just having one permanent child: LoggedInFlowNode. So no need to have a Backstack here, a ParentNode with PermanentNavModel is enough. 2023-08-29 10:08:59 +02:00
Benoit Marty
ca4fd631da Format file. 2023-08-29 10:05:59 +02:00
Jorge Martin Espinosa
194e693219 Bump telephoto to 0.6.0-SNAPSHOT to diagnose crash (#1164) 2023-08-29 09:59:01 +02:00
renovate[bot]
8bae51ff5e Update gradle/gradle-build-action action to v2.8.0 2023-08-28 19:24:00 +00:00
Benoit Marty
2ca00ff362 version++ 2023-08-28 17:20:50 +02:00
Benoit Marty
71b5df722c Merge tag 'v0.1.5' into develop
tag
2023-08-28 17:19:11 +02:00
Benoit Marty
26f91437df Merge branch 'release/0.1.5' into main 2023-08-28 17:18:58 +02:00
Benoit Marty
bece9819a0 Adding fastlane file for version 0.1.5 2023-08-28 17:18:55 +02:00
Benoit Marty
ae2f04ab5b Changelog for version 0.1.5 2023-08-28 17:18:39 +02:00
Benoit Marty
3e21a46262 Setting version for the release 0.1.5 2023-08-28 17:17:49 +02:00
Benoit Marty
e519029eba Merge pull request #1160 from vector-im/feature/bma/fixOpeningRoomCrash
Add missing plugin forward between `LoggedInAppScopeFlowNode` and `LoggedInFlowNode`
2023-08-28 17:16:09 +02:00
Benoit Marty
6a8869e7cf Changelog 2023-08-28 16:59:31 +02:00
Benoit Marty
eed1a30717 Add missing plugin forward between LoggedInAppScopeFlowNode and LoggedInFlowNode. The RoomComponent was not created.
Fix crash when opening a room.
2023-08-28 16:56:50 +02:00
Benoit Marty
216f23f126 version++ 2023-08-28 15:36:04 +02:00
Benoit Marty
fbfde871b5 Merge tag 'v0.1.4' into develop
tag
2023-08-28 15:35:13 +02:00
Benoit Marty
b01854c9cd Merge branch 'release/0.1.4' into main 2023-08-28 15:34:49 +02:00
Benoit Marty
e9864328c0 Adding fastlane file for version 0.1.4 2023-08-28 15:34:45 +02:00
Benoit Marty
e0e28b5f29 Changelog for version 0.1.4 2023-08-28 15:33:18 +02:00
Benoit Marty
011fa6af67 Merge pull request #1128 from vector-im/feature/bma/cleanupOidc
Cleanup OIDC
2023-08-28 15:08:36 +02:00
Benoit Marty
3088269041 Merge pull request #1157 from vector-im/feature/bma/moveFake
Move fake class to the correct module (in fact: move the module)
2023-08-28 15:03:43 +02:00
Benoit Marty
ecd2a9ad36 Remove useless dependency. 2023-08-28 14:31:36 +02:00
Benoit Marty
802c93b98e Fix typo in test class name. 2023-08-28 14:31:36 +02:00
Benoit Marty
bcede44407 Move module features.analytics.test to services.analytics.test. FakeAnalyticsService was not implemented at the correct location. 2023-08-28 14:31:36 +02:00
Benoit Marty
3f4cd609e0 Merge pull request #1149 from vector-im/feature/bma/settingUpAccount
"Setting up account" screen
2023-08-28 14:26:53 +02:00
Benoit Marty
7838973d95 Add documentation to LoggedInAppScopeFlowNode. 2023-08-28 13:07:02 +02:00
Benoit Marty
2dd5c12ff1 Fix typo 2023-08-28 13:03:04 +02:00
Benoit Marty
56c637ce7d Merge branch 'develop' into feature/bma/settingUpAccount 2023-08-28 13:02:44 +02:00
Benoit Marty
18ce51b9a3 Merge pull request #1136 from vector-im/feature/bma/dataObject
Migrate object to data object in sealed interface / class #1135
2023-08-28 11:32:02 +02:00
Benoit Marty
1a6376e723 Merge branch 'develop' into feature/bma/dataObject 2023-08-28 10:56:02 +02:00
renovate[bot]
25fc97bbb9 Update org.maplibre.gl to v2.0.1 (#1151)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-08-28 09:37:23 +02:00
Benoit Marty
b8988e3f89 changelog 2023-08-25 15:51:28 +02:00
Benoit Marty
fae5737356 Use a safer algorithm, and limit the size of the hashed string.
Fix an issue reported by Sonar.
2023-08-25 15:49:50 +02:00
Benoit Marty
8b1fe9b5dc Add test for MigrationScreenPresenter. 2023-08-25 15:49:50 +02:00
ElementBot
6a1d0df735 Update screenshots 2023-08-25 13:08:05 +00:00
Benoit Marty
6ed2b0d1db Fix regression on WaitListView. 2023-08-25 14:55:52 +02:00
Benoit Marty
45c815f405 Upgrade DefaultFtueStateTests regarding the new FTUE step MigrationScreen. 2023-08-25 14:51:19 +02:00
Benoit Marty
a2a9fda583 Add preview for SunsetPage and fix warnings about Modifiers. 2023-08-25 14:38:34 +02:00
Benoit Marty
addb0dc3bc Fix warning. 2023-08-25 14:37:55 +02:00
Benoit Marty
04bab22f62 Introduce LoggedInAppScopeFlowNode. It's a Node just responsible to set up the Dagger SessionScope.
This allow to inject objects with SessionScope in the node `LoggedInFlowNode` and all it's dependency (in my case `FtueState` and `MatrixClient`)
2023-08-25 13:52:32 +02:00
Benoit Marty
c2cfa4a606 Add the Migrate session screen (#1145) 2023-08-25 13:52:32 +02:00
Benoit Marty
7a602790ab Localazy: move string screen_migration_ to ftue/impl module and sync the strings. 2023-08-25 13:52:32 +02:00
Benoit Marty
4ecd4c636f Extract Composable to new SunsetPage. 2023-08-25 13:49:40 +02:00
Benoit Marty
37f2a9a669 Merge pull request #1148 from vector-im/feature/bma/syncStrings
Sync strings and record screenshot
2023-08-25 13:48:56 +02:00
Benoit Marty
fc563f355b Remove translation with issue. Will be synced later. 2023-08-25 12:50:53 +02:00
ElementBot
8914522c31 Update screenshots 2023-08-25 10:22:22 +00:00